CREATE TABLE tb_clazz( id INT PRIMARY KEY AUTO_INCREMENT, CODE VARCHAR(18), NAME VARCHAR(18) ); INSERT INTO tb_clazz(CODE,NAME) VALUES('w5','五年级'); CREATE TABLE tb_student( id INT PRIMARY KEY AUTO_INCREMENT, NAME VARCHAR(18), sex VARCHAR(18), age INT, clazz_id INT, FOREIGN KEY (clazz_id) REFERENCES tb_clazz(id) ); INSERT INTO tb_student(NAME,sex,age,clazz_id) VALUES('张三','男',13,1); INSERT INTO tb_student(NAME,sex,age,clazz_id) VALUES('李四','女',14,1); INSERT INTO tb_student(NAME,sex,age,clazz_id) VALUES('王五','男',13,1); INSERT INTO tb_student(NAME,sex,age,clazz_id) VALUES('赵六','女',12,1);
建立一个Clazz对象和一个Student对象分别映射tb_clazz和tb_student表。班级和学生是一对多的关系,即一个班级能够有不少个学生,在Clazz类定义了一个student属性,该属性是一个List集合,用来映射一对多的关联关系,表示一个班级有多个学生
学生和班级是多对一的关系,即一个学生只属于一个班级,在student类当中定义一个clazz属性,该属性是一个Clazz类型,用来映射 多对一的关联关系,表示该学生所属的班级

public class Clazz implements Serializable { private Integer id; // 班级id,主键 private String code; // 班级编号 private String name; // 班级名称 // 班级和学生是一对多的关系,即一个班级能够有多个学生 private List<Student> students; }

public class Student implements Serializable { private Integer id; // 学生id,主键 private String name; // 姓名 private String sex; // 性别 private Integer age; // 年龄 // 学生和班级是多对一的关系,即一个学生只属于一个班级 private Clazz clazz; }

<?xml version="1.0" encoding="UTF-8"?> <!DOCTYPE mapper PUBLIC "-//mybatis.org//DTD Mapper 3.0//EN" "http://mybatis.org/dtd/mybatis-3-mapper.dtd"> <!-- namespace指用户自定义的命名空间。 --> <mapper namespace="com.rookie.bigdata.mapper.ClazzMapper"> <!-- 根据id查询班级信息,返回resultMap --> <select id="selectClazzById" parameterType="int" resultMap="clazzResultMap"> SELECT * FROM tb_clazz WHERE id = #{id} </select> <!-- 映射Clazz对象的resultMap --> <resultMap type="com.rookie.bigdata.domain.Clazz" id="clazzResultMap"> <id property="id" column="id"/> <result property="code" column="code"/> <result property="name" column="name"/> <!-- 一对多关联映射:collection fetchType="lazy"表示懒加载 --> <collection property="students" javaType="ArrayList" column="id" ofType="com.rookie.bigdata.domain.Student" select="com.rookie.bigdata.mapper.StudentMapper.selectStudentByClazzId" fetchType="lazy"> <id property="id" column="id"/> <result property="name" column="name"/> <result property="sex" column="sex"/> <result property="age" column="age"/> </collection> </resultMap> </mapper>

<?xml version="1.0" encoding="UTF-8"?> <!DOCTYPE mapper PUBLIC "-//mybatis.org//DTD Mapper 3.0//EN" "http://mybatis.org/dtd/mybatis-3-mapper.dtd"> <!-- namespace指用户自定义的命名空间。 --> <mapper namespace="com.rookie.bigdata.mapper.StudentMapper"> <!-- 根据id查询学生信息,多表链接,返回resultMap --> <select id="selectStudentById" parameterType="int" resultMap="studentResultMap"> SELECT * FROM tb_clazz c,tb_student s WHERE c.id = s.clazz_id AND s.id = #{id} </select> <!-- 根据班级id查询学生信息,返回resultMap --> <select id="selectStudentByClazzId" parameterType="int" resultMap="studentResultMap"> SELECT * FROM tb_student WHERE clazz_id = #{id} </select> <!-- 映射Student对象的resultMap --> <resultMap type="com.rookie.bigdata.domain.Student" id="studentResultMap"> <id property="id" column="id"/> <result property="name" column="name"/> <result property="sex" column="sex"/> <result property="age" column="age"/> <!-- 多对一关联映射:association --> <association property="clazz" javaType="com.rookie.bigdata.domain.Clazz"> <id property="id" column="id"/> <result property="code" column="code"/> <result property="name" column="name"/> </association> </resultMap> </mapper>

<?xml version="1.0" encoding="UTF-8" ?> <!DOCTYPE configuration PUBLIC "-//mybatis.org//DTD Config 3.0//EN" "http://mybatis.org/dtd/mybatis-3-config.dtd"> <!-- XML 配置文件包含对 MyBatis 系统的核心设置 --> <configuration> <!-- 指定 MyBatis 所用日志的具体实现 --> <settings> <setting name="logImpl" value="LOG4J"/> <!-- 要使延迟加载生效必须配置下面两个属性 --> <setting name="lazyLoadingEnabled" value="true"/> <setting name="aggressiveLazyLoading" value="false"/> </settings> <environments default="mysql"> <!-- 环境配置,即链接的数据库。 --> <environment id="mysql"> <!-- 指定事务管理类型,type="JDBC"指直接简单使用了JDBC的提交和回滚设置 --> <transactionManager type="JDBC"/> <!-- dataSource指数据源配置,POOLED是JDBC链接对象的数据源链接池的实现。 --> <dataSource type="POOLED"> <property name="driver" value="com.mysql.jdbc.Driver"/> <property name="url" value="jdbc:mysql://192.168.47.151:3306/mybatis"/> <property name="username" value="root"/> <property name="password" value="root"/> </dataSource> </environment> </environments> <!-- mappers告诉了MyBatis去哪里找持久化类的映射文件 --> <mappers> <mapper resource="mapper/ClazzMapper.xml"/> <mapper resource="mapper/StudentMapper.xml"/> </mappers> </configuration>

public interface ClazzMapper { // 根据id查询班级信息 Clazz selectClazzById(Integer id); }

public interface StudentMapper { // 根据id查询学生信息 Student selectStudentById(Integer id); }

public class OneToManyTest { public static void main(String[] args) throws Exception { // 读取mybatis-config.xml文件 InputStream inputStream = Resources.getResourceAsStream("mybatis-config.xml"); // 初始化mybatis,建立SqlSessionFactory类的实例 SqlSessionFactory sqlSessionFactory = new SqlSessionFactoryBuilder() .build(inputStream); // 建立Session实例 SqlSession session = sqlSessionFactory.openSession(); OneToManyTest t = new OneToManyTest(); t.testSelectClazzById(session); // t.testSelectStudentById(session); // 提交事务 session.commit(); // 关闭Session session.close(); } // 测试一对多,查询班级Clazz(一)的时候级联查询学生Student(多) public void testSelectClazzById(SqlSession session){ // 得到ClazzMapper接口的代理对象 ClazzMapper cm = session.getMapper(ClazzMapper.class); // 调用selectClazzById方法 Clazz clazz = cm.selectClazzById(1); System.out.println(clazz); // 查看查询到的clazz对象信息 System.out.println(clazz.getId() + " "+ clazz.getCode() + " "+clazz.getName()); // 查看clazz对象关联的学生信息 List<Student> students = clazz.getStudents(); for(Student stu : students){ System.out.println(stu); } } // 测试多对一,查询学生Student(多)的时候级联查询 班级Clazz(一) public void testSelectStudentById(SqlSession session){ // 得到StudentMapper接口的代理对象 StudentMapper sm = session.getMapper(StudentMapper.class); // 调用selectStudentById方法 Student stu = sm.selectStudentById(1); // 查看查询到的Student对象信息 System.out.println(stu); // 查看Student对象关联的班级信息 System.out.println(stu.getClazz()); } }
